Like his grandfather and his father before him, François Pernet is a mountain peasant and works with wood. He trained as a carpenter and cabinet maker and owns the last water-powered sawmill still operating in French-speaking Switzerland. He and his wife have five children, two of their own, and three nephews adopted after the death of their parents in a car accident. So, to earn a living, he makes and carves cupboards and turns bannisters. In addition to his work, Pernet has become a sculptor as well. His bas-relief carvings, which have decorated local cafés, show various aspects of mountain life, including hunters, poachers, chamois and other animals.
